Output 64ddb941656eb32af79df12867903d26ea4d42dc9f0a19748a86c8b8db618d17:2

value
822346
script pubkey
OP_0 OP_PUSHBYTES_20 b089d5e546511ec923a0f95a903049c941d2efb9
address
bc1qkzyate2x2y0vjgaql9dfqvzfe9qa9maegc692w
transaction
64ddb941656eb32af79df12867903d26ea4d42dc9f0a19748a86c8b8db618d17
spent
true